For those considering starting a business in Wyoming, the entity search can also serve as a preliminary step in the registration process. Before officially filing for incorporation or formation, entrepreneurs can use the search tool to ensure that their desired company name is available. This is a critical step, as the state requires that all enterprise names be unique and not deceptively similar to existing entities. By conducting a thorough entity search, business operators can avoid potential conflicts and streamline the registration process.
